Tips for Buying Pet Grooming and Boarding Businesses In New York
Understand the Local Market and Competition
Before purchasing a pet grooming and boarding business in New York, it's crucial to study the local marketplace. New York neighborhoods can vary significantly in demographics, pet ownership rates, and consumer spending habits. Analyze the area's demand for pet services and identify your chief competitors. Visit their establishments, read online reviews, and observe their pricing and service offerings. A business with a strong, loyal customer base in a pet-friendly neighborhood will have a higher probability of long-term success.
Evaluate Compliance and Regulatory Issues
New York State and local municipalities often have stringent regulations regarding pet-related businesses, including health, safety, and zoning laws. When evaluating a business, check that it possesses the proper permits and licenses and complies with all Department of Health and Animal Care guidelines. Ask for a record of health inspections, insurance policies, and any previous violations or complaints. Being proactive here can save you from costly fines or closure down the line.
Review Staffing, Financials, and Growth Potential
Carefully examine the business’s financial records, including tax returns, profit-and-loss statements, and cash flow reports for at least the past three years. Scrutinize key metrics such as client retention rates, average ticket size, and recurring revenue from packages or memberships. Assess the quality and experience of the current staff, as pet grooming is a skill- and relationship-based business. Finally, consider the potential for growth—are there opportunities to introduce new services, expand operational hours, or leverage online booking and marketing to increase sales? Fully understanding these aspects will position you for a successful purchase and smooth transition.
